World War Two exhibition, part 2 (1942 -45) with focus on Long Range Desert Group and the Maori Battalion with profiling soldiers from Central Hawkes Bay. Life in Central Hawkes Bay during war years remembered by locals. A war scene from the desert showcasing military vehicles and equipment.
Date: Saturday 17 April to Wednesday 12 May
Where: Central Hawke's Bay Settlers Museum, Waipawa, Central Hawke's Bay

CHB Needleworkers is celebrating 30 Years as a member guild of ANZEG.
Our lovely group has 19 members and meets on the third Monday of the month at the Bridge Club in Waipukurau. We also have a stitch and chat day on the first Monday of the month at the Bridge Club.
